Note after cleaning the text we had store in the text variable. Which ability is most related to insanity: Wisdom, Charisma, Constitution, or Intelligence? This can be done by executing below code. where ||2 indicates the 2-norm. Evaluating Gender Bias in Pre-trained Filipino FastText By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. It's not them. If you'll only be using the vectors, not doing further training, you'll definitely want to use only the load_facebook_vectors() option. Making statements based on opinion; back them up with references or personal experience. These models were trained using CBOW with position-weights, in dimension 300, with character n-grams of length 5, a window of size 5 and 10 negatives. How to fix the loss of transfer learning with Keras, Siamese neural network with two pre-trained ResNet 50 - strange behavior while testing model, Is it possible to fine tune FastText models, Gensim's Doc2Vec - How to use pre-trained word2vec (word similarities). For more practice on word embedding i will suggest take any huge dataset from UCI Machine learning Repository and apply the same discussed concepts on that dataset.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. WebYou can train a word vectors table using tools such as floret, Gensim, FastText or GloVe, PretrainVectors: The "vectors" objective asks the model to predict the words vector, from a static embeddings table. whitespace (space, newline, tab, vertical tab) and the control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. To train these multilingual word embeddings, we first trained separate embeddings for each language using fastText and a combination of data from Facebook and Wikipedia. Why is it shorter than a normal address? Fasttext Currently they only support 300 embedding dimensions as mentioned at the above embedding list.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. rev2023.4.21.43403. OpenAI Embeddings API load_facebook_vectors () loads the word embeddings only. Various iterations of the Word Embedding Association Test and principal component analysis were conducted on the embedding to answer this question. Is there a generic term for these trajectories? One common task in NLP is text classification, which refers to the process of assigning a predefined category from a set to a document of text. French-Word-Embeddings In the above example the meaning of the Apple changes depending on the 2 different context. if one addition was done on a CPU and one on a GPU they could differ.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. A minor scale definition: am I missing something? Word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Why do men's bikes have high bars where you can hit your testicles while women's bikes have the bar much lower? Existing language-specific NLP techniques are not up to the challenge, because supporting each language is comparable to building a brand-new application and solving the problem from scratch. It allows words with similar meaning to have a similar representation. WebIn natural language processing (NLP), a word embedding is a representation of a word. Gensim most_similar() with Fasttext word vectors return useless/meaningless words, Memory efficiently loading of pretrained word embeddings from fasttext library with gensim, Issues while loading a trained fasttext model using gensim, I'm having a problem trying to load a Pytoch model: "Can't find Identity in module", Training fasttext word embedding on your own corpus, Limiting the number of "Instance on Points" in the Viewport, Adding EV Charger (100A) in secondary panel (100A) fed off main (200A). In our previous discussion we had understand the basics of tokenizers step by step. How is white allowed to castle 0-0-0 in this position? Examples include recognizing when someone is asking for a recommendation in a post, or automating the removal of objectionable content like spam. We will try to understand the basic intuition behind Word2Vec, GLOVE and fastText one by one. In order to use that feature, you must have installed the python package as described here. The model allows one to create an unsupervised So if we will look the contexual meaning of different words in different sentences then there are more than 100 billion on internet. In this document, Ill explain how to dump the full embeddings and use them in a project. Now step by step we will see the implementation of word2vec programmetically. Copyright 2023 Elsevier B.V. or its licensors or contributors. ChatGPT OpenAI Embeddings; Word2Vec, fastText; OpenAI Embeddings Identification of disease mechanisms and novel disease genes Q3: How is the phrase embedding integrated in the final representation ? List of sentences got converted into list of words and stored in one more list. WebWord embedding is the collective name for a set of language modeling and feature learning techniques in NLP where words are mapped to vectors of real numbers in a low dimensional space, relative to the vocabulary size. If any one have any doubts realted to the topics that we had discussed as a part of this post feel free to comment below i will be very happy to solve your doubts.